The Craigslist post had so little information I almost didn't call the guy.
1977 DATSUN 280Z...RUNS GOOD, HEW HEAD...$2500/OBO
I watched the ad for a couple of weeks. Then it went away and popped up again. Finally I decided "what the heck?" and called. The guy was nice, straightforward, and informative. It was a 2-seater, manual transmission. I went to check it out, and was impressed. It had a few problem spots, but was generally solid.
The guy said he'd get it smogged the next day. It is the law in California that you have to have a used car smogged to sell it, but it's also pretty common that folks put 'AS IS' in their ad and sell it anyway.
It took more than a day to get it smogged, but eventually it all worked out and now it's MINE ALL MINE!
